Is the US Audi SQ8 a diesel or a petrol?
The North American SQ8 is the petrol 4.0 TFSI V8. The diesel SQ8 TDI was a European-only variant, so a US import will be the gasoline car.

What are the main Audi SQ8 common problems?
Watch for intake carbon build-up on the V8, air-suspension wear, oil consumption, coolant leaks and occasional infotainment or 48-volt system faults. A strong service history mitigates most of these.
How is the SQ8 shipped from the USA?
Usually by roll-on/roll-off or container vessel from a US port to a North Sea port, followed by customs clearance and inspection in Germany.
Will a US SQ8 pass TUEV?
Yes, with the usual adaptations: a rear fog lamp, correct headlight aiming, and metric instruments. As a model also sold in Europe, it is a comparatively straightforward approval.
